2016-09-06 50 views
0

我試圖通過Gmail(的oauth2)硒測試登錄,但所有我得到了同樣的錯誤的時間與谷歌登錄JavaScript是通過瀏覽器中的硒

你已經達到時禁用此頁面是因爲我們檢測到您的瀏覽器已禁用JavaScript。如果腳本被禁用,您嘗試加載的頁面無法正確顯示。 請啓用腳本並重試操作或返回瀏覽器。

JavaScript在Mozzila中啓用,但我仍然收到此錯誤。是否有任何需要在硒中設置的屬性,或者在使用Oauth2登錄時是否存在問題?

+0

你試過其他瀏覽器了嗎?啓用了cookies嗎? (我會檢查的隨機事件是我患有這個問題。) –

+1

不,我目前的實現是使用mozilla web驅動程序,但儘管我發現,但問題可能出在oauth2上,因爲很多人也得到這個錯誤在android應用程序中使用oaut2登錄gmail時 –

回答

0

問題出在Selenium網絡驅動程序事件。而不是僅僅driver.click Oauthredirection後面的允許按鈕,我調用driver.submit,所以gmail阻止了這個作爲安全問題,並重定向到沒有腳本找到的URL。